ABSTRACT

Taking the linear inverted pendulum as the controlled object, the inverted pendulum simulation experimental platform is designed and implemented by Matlab/GUI. The platform includes six simulation experiments. Through the application of this platform in the experimental teaching and theoretical teaching of “modern control theory”, the practice shows that the platform can meet the requirements of verification, openness, design and other different levels of experiments, and through this platform, students can understand from the theoretical concept of control system to the specific control realization, which changes the previous dogma mode and realizes the combination of theory and practice.
